About the Role

Our client is looking for an experienced Release Train Engineer (RTE) to join to serve as a servant leader and coach for one or more Agile Release Trains (ARTs), facilitating key SAFe events, driving continuous improvement, and acting as a trusted advisor to Banking clients.

  • Experience in the banking or financial services industry
  • Exposure to large-scale transformation or SAFe implementation programs within financial institutions
 

Key Responsibilities

  • Facilitate and coach ART-level ceremonies including PI Planning, Inspect & Adapt, ART Sync, and System Demos
  • Serve as the primary point of contact for client stakeholders, providing clear and regular communication on ART progress, risks, and impediments
  • Coach teams, Product Owners, and Scrum Masters in SAFe principles and Agile best practices
  • Identify and remove cross-team impediments to enable flow and delivery
  • Track and communicate ART metrics (velocity, program predictability, flow metrics) to both internal teams and client leadership
  • Drive continuous improvement through retrospectives and coaching engagements
  • Support portfolio and program-level planning activities in collaboration with client leadership
 

Required Skills & Experience

  • Hands-on RTE experience in a recent, active capacity
  • Strong background in Agile project management across multiple teams or programs
  • Deep knowledge of the SAFe framework (SA or RTE certification strongly preferred)
  • Proven ability to operate in a client-facing environment — comfortable presenting to executives and managing stakeholder relationships
  • Experience managing program-level risks, dependencies, and delivery commitments
  • Excellent facilitation, communication, and coaching skills
